About P. Granier

P. Granier is a scholar working on Complementary and alternative medicine, Cell Biology,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, Physiology and Rehabilitation, having authored 24 papers that have together received 805 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Muscle metabolism and nutrition (10 papers), Cardiovascular and exercise physiology (10 papers), Sports Performance and Training (7 papers), Exercise and Physiological Responses (5 papers), Hormonal and reproductive studies (4 papers), Body Composition Measurement Techniques (3 papers), Heart Rate Variability and Autonomic Control (3 papers) and Adipose Tissue and Metabolism (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(409 citations), Complementary and alternative medicine (291 citations), Rehabilitation (172 citations), Cell Biology (191 citations) and Physiology (196 citations). P. Granier has collaborated with scholars based in France and Morocco. Frequent co-authors include B. Mercier, Jacques Mercier, Saı̈d Ahmaı̈di, Paul Delamarche, Marie-Lise Thieulant, Christophe Tiffoche, Sophie Lemoine, C. Préfaut, Jacques Mercier and Christian Préfaut. Their work appears in journals such as European Journal of Applied Physiology, Medicine & Science in Sports & Exercise, Journal of Applied Physiology, International Journal of Sports Medicine and European Journal of Clinical Microbiology & Infectious Diseases.
